Three Skalny $1,000 scholarships for 2009 open
For the eleventh consecutive year the Louis Skalny Foundation is donating a grant for the Louis & Nellie Skalny Scholarship for Polish Studies. For the year 2009, three $1,000 scholarships will be awarded to students pursuing some Polish studies (major may be in other fields) at universities in the United States and have completed at least two years of college or university work at an accredited institution. The American Council for Polish Culture will administer the program and will award the scholarships by the fall of 2009.
Material required from applicants for the Louis and Nellie Skalny Scholarship Award of $1,000 is as follows:
Requirements
- Applicant must be a citizen of the United States of America.
- Evidence of completion of two years of college or university work at an accredited institution - most recent official university transcript (original to chairperson, copies to the other committee members - see below).
- Resume. Include a section on POLISH STUDIES wherein you list all courses completed for university credit or certification. Note: major may be in field other than Polish studies.
- A letter of recommendation from a faculty member who teaches Polish subjects.
- A copy of an academic project on a Polish topic in English that was submitted as part of a course requirement. Include the name, position and current address of the evaluator and his/her evaluation of the project.
- A description of your personal involvement in the mainstream community intended to promote Polish history and/or culture.
- A letter of recommendation from an individual with direct knowledge of your community activities as described in #6 above.
NOTE: Prior winners are ineligible
